Recent India Meteorological Department and global model consensus points to a 31–33°C maximum in Lucknow on September 14, with scattered thundershowers and increased cloud cover expected to moderate peak heating. Persistent monsoon moisture and easterly flow are keeping humidity high while limiting insolation, which explains why traders assign the highest implied probability to 31°C. Slight variations in rainfall timing and coverage across ensemble runs could shift the daily high by 1–2°C, creating the close spread between 30°C and 33°C outcomes. Historical September averages near 33°C provide a baseline, but ongoing wet conditions have already suppressed recent maxima below seasonal norms. Updated model guidance on precipitation intensity and timing over the next 48 hours will be the key variable influencing final resolution.

The resolution source for this market will be information from NOAA, specifically the highest reading under the "Temp" column for all times on this day, available here: https://www.weather.gov/wrh/timeseries?site=vilk
If NOAA data for the observation date is unavailable by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, the Weather Underground Daily Observations table will be used as the resolution source.
In the event that there is no data for the observation date by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, this market will resolve to the lowest bracket.
To toggle between Fahrenheit and Celsius, click the "Switch to Metric Units" button until the relevant table displays °C.
This market will resolve once the first data point for the following date has been published on the resolution source, or by 11:59 PM ET on the day following the observation date, whichever comes first.
The resolution source for this market measures temperatures to whole degrees Celsius (eg, 9°C). Thus, this is the level of precision that will be used when resolving the market.
Revisions to temperatures recorded within this market's timeframe will be considered until the first datapoint for the following date has been published, after which any alterations will not be considered.
